Job Summary

The Application Support Analyst I provides technical and analytical support for Canyon County’s enterprise applications. The position assists departments and elected offices with routine to moderately complex application issues, system testing and implementation, reporting, documentation, and user support. Complex or unresolved issues are escalated to senior staff or the appropriate technical team. This position reports to the IT Operations Manager.

Key Responsibilities
  • Application Support and Issue Resolution
  • Provide day-to-day support for enterprise applications used by County departments and elected offices.
  • Analyze and troubleshoot application issues, document resolutions, and communicate status to affected users.
  • Escalate complex or unresolved issues to the Application Support Analyst II or the appropriate technical team in a timely manner.
  • Application Testing, Deployment and Administration
  • Evaluate, test, and assist with the deployment of new applications, updates, patches, and system enhancements.
  • Participate in system implementation, upgrade, validation, and data-conversion activities
  • Partner with the Development team on basic IIS and Apache administration and web-application troubleshooting.
  • Reporting, Data and Documentation
  • Support Database Administration with basic administrative tasks, query development, report writing, and complex data requests.
  • Design, develop, and maintain SSRS reports by translating department and elected-office requirements into finished reports.
  • Create and maintain system documentation, knowledge-base articles, training materials, and standard operating procedures.
  • System Improvement, Vendor and User Support
  • Coordinate with software vendors on support tickets, upgrades, and escalations as needed.
  • Review Help Desk trends and end-user issues and recommend training, communication, or documentation improvements.
  • Recommend the use or installation of new applications, releases, upgrades, and system improvements.
  • Other Duties
  • Performs all work duties and activities following County policies, procedures, and safety practices
  • All other duties as assigned
Qualifications

Skills and Abilities
  • Knowledge of Microsoft Windows, Microsoft 365, and Microsoft Access.
  • Working knowledge of enterprise applications and related technologies, including IIS, Apache, PHP, Word Press, .NET, C#, XML, VBA, and HTML.
  • Knowledge of SQL, Transact-SQL, SSRS reporting, query development, and report writing.
  • Familiarity with Power BI, Karpel, Aumentum, Pro Val, OnBase, and enterprise content management systems.
  • Ability to analyze application issues, identify solutions, and translate business needs into technical requirements.
  • Ability to create clear system documentation, training materials, knowledge-base articles, and standard operating procedures.
  • Ability to work independently, exercise sound judgment, and manage competing priorities in a fast-paced environment.
  • Ability to communicate effectively and work cooperatively with employees, vendors, elected offices, and members of the public.
Special Qualifications
  • Must possess a valid Driver’s License
  • Must successfully complete a background investigation through the National Crime Information Center (NCIC)
Education and Experience
  • High school graduate or GED certificate required;
    Bachelor of Science Computer Science a plus;
  • MCSE or equivalent formal training
  • 1 - 3 years Application Support or Programming experience
  • Any equivalent combination of experience and training which provides the knowledge and abilities necessary to perform the work
